The World-Reversed

Reflect upon

The World reversed suggests a sense of incompletion or delays in achieving goals. It indicates unresolved issues and the need to reassess one’s path to ensure all necessary lessons have been learned and integrated before moving forward to new achievements.

Four of Pentacles-Upright

Be aware of

The Four of Pentacles upright symbolizes a strong desire for security and stability, often manifesting as financial conservatism or material possessiveness. It suggests a focus on accumulating wealth and controlling one’s resources, potentially indicating caution or resistance to change in financial matters.

Five of Swords-Upright

Today’s focus

The Five of Swords upright signifies conflict, defeat, and the cost of victory. It suggests a situation involving tension, aggression, or unethical behavior, where someone may win at the expense of others, leading to a hollow victory. It calls for reflection on the consequences of one’s actions.

Four of Wands-Upright

Today’s direction

The Four of Wands upright symbolizes celebration, harmony, and a sense of homecoming. It represents stability and joy in personal relationships, often indicating a time of happiness, reunions, or communal success. This card suggests a foundation of peace and prosperity, encouraging you to enjoy the fruits of your efforts.

The Magician-Reversed

The big picture

The Magician reversed suggests a lack of focus, misuse of power, or manipulation. It indicates potential unexplored talents or skills being wasted or misdirected, urging a reassessment of how you’re applying your abilities and intentions in various aspects of your life.
